Epoch Tribeโs original production, The Men Inside, will once again be performed live on stage in Charlotte, NC on Saturday February 14th and Saturday February 15th.
-
Through powerful and engaging storytelling, this show explores the lives and experiences of Black men and the moments that have made them. This show features true, raw and open hearted stories of everyday Black men from within our communities. We ask and answerโฆWe know Black men, but do we know who they are on the inside?

Today, our city, our creative community, our world, collectively mourns the loss of a giant. Here at Epoch Tribe, we mourn the loss of a pioneer, a visionary, a guide who was so giving with her wisdom, her love,and her experience. She was also LOUD with her support. She showed up to our shows. She sat in the front. She clapped LOUDLY. And she followed up with feedback and support and nudges to remind us to keep going.
She understood that we could not exist without the visions and sacrifices of powerful Black women like her. We sit humbly at her feet. We create because she did. Ruth Sloane warmed the path. She opened the doors. She stood guard.
May your beautiful work bear witness for you. May your legacy be a comfort for Aisha and the rest of your family and community. Until we meet again. Rest, dear Queen. You have earned it. ๐
